[media] media: rc: nuvoton: switch attribute wakeup_data to text
Switch attribute wakeup_data from binary to a text attribute. This makes it easier to handle in userspace and allows to use the output of tools like mode2 almost as is to set a wakeup sequence. Changing to a text format and values in microseconds also makes the userspace interface independent of the setting of SAMPLE_PERIOD in the driver. In addition document the new sysfs attribute in Documentation/ABI/testing/sysfs-class-rc-nuvoton. +What: /sys/class/rc/rcN/wakeup_data
+Date: Mar 2016
+KernelVersion: 4.6
+Contact: Mauro Carvalho Chehab <m.chehab@samsung.com>
+Description:
+ Reading this file returns the stored CIR wakeup sequence.
+ It starts with a pulse, followed by a space, pulse etc.
+ All values are in microseconds.
+ The same format can be used to store a wakeup sequence
+ in the Nuvoton chip by writing to this file.
+
+ Note: Some systems reset the stored wakeup sequence to a
+ factory default on each boot. On such systems store the
+ wakeup sequence in a file and set it on boot using e.g.
+ a udev rule.
